Confluence Health Partners with Wenatchee Wild to Present Check for More Than $20,000 to Help Fight Cancer Alongside EASE Cancer Foundation

Confluence Health and the Wenatchee Wild recently gathered at the Town Toyota Center to celebrate another successful year of Hockey Fights Cancer by presenting a check for $20,659.73 to the EASE Cancer Foundation. The funds were raised through this year’s Hockey Fights Cancer game, Paint the Ice event, jersey auction, Chuck A Puck fundraiser and other community-supported activities.

The annual partnership between Confluence Health and the Wenatchee Wild has become a powerful and highly anticipated way for local residents to support neighbors and families affected by cancer each year. This year’s Hockey Fights Cancer game was held on February 28, following the Paint the Ice event on February 23, bringing together patients, survivors, caregivers, healthcare professionals, hockey fans, and community members in support of a shared cause.

The recipient of this year’s donation, the EASE Cancer Foundation, is a nonprofit dedicated to improving the lives of cancer survivors and caregivers through educational programs, wellness initiatives, workshops, and retreats across North Central Washington. The organization works closely with healthcare providers and community partners to help individuals navigate life during and after cancer treatment.

Earlier this year, the Confluence Health cancer care team, cancer researchers, and survivors – all with connections through their work with the EASE Cancer Foundation – met with Rep. Dr. Kim Schrier (Washington, District 8) to discuss the impact and importance of cancer rehab and the hope that this vital care becomes more accessible.

“As we look ahead to the future of cancer care in our region, including the development of our new cancer center, we know that great care extends beyond treatment alone,” said Spencer Green, oncology service line director at Confluence Health. “Every dollar raised at events like Hockey Fights Cancer helps support programs like EASE that provide encouragement, education, and connection for cancer survivors and caregivers throughout our region. We are grateful to the Wenatchee Wild, our community partners, and everyone who participated for helping make this year’s effort such a success.”

This year’s donation represents a significant increase from the previous year and brings the total amount raised for EASE through the partnership over the past four years to $71,631.47. Funds have been generated through game-night activities, fundraising events, ticket sales, auctions, and the generosity of Wild fans and community supporters.

In addition to the fundraising efforts, several organizations participated in this year’s event to help raise awareness and connect individuals with cancer-related resources. Participants included Cancer Care Northwest (Our House), Cancer Support Community Central Washington, Wenatchee High School HOSA, Columbia Basin Cancer Foundation, People for People, Happy Letters, and EASE Cancer Foundation.
